Solar power is used synonymously with solar energy or more specifically to refer to the conversion of sunlight into electricity. This can be done either through the photovoltaic effect or by heating a transfer fluid to produce steam to run a generator.
Fifty years ago, energy preservation primarily focused on practices such as using less electricity through energy-efficient appliances and implementing conservation measures like turning off lights and reducing heating. The oil crisis of the 1970s highlighted the need for energy conservation, leading to government initiatives promoting public awareness and the development of energy-efficient technologies. Additionally, many households relied on insulation and passive solar design to reduce heating and cooling needs. Overall, the emphasis was on manual conservation efforts and rudimentary technologies compared to today’s advancements.
Ancient Egyptians harnessed solar energy primarily through their architectural designs and agricultural practices. They oriented their buildings to maximize sunlight for natural heating and illumination, while also employing solar drying techniques for food preservation. Additionally, the sun was central to their religious beliefs, symbolizing life and rebirth, which reinforced the cultural significance of solar energy in their daily lives. This deep connection with the sun shaped their civilization's development and sustainability.
The Anglo-Norman French term which was variously spelled soler, solair, solere,solier, seler simply means an upper room. It derives from Latin solium, which has a number of different meanings.Essentially a solar was a private room on the first (upstairs) floor of a manor house or town house of stone construction, for the sole use of the nobleman and his family. It might be heated with charcoal braziers and there might be seats built into the window-openings so that women could sit and look at the view or have maximum light for needlework. Servants would not generally be permitted into the solar, except perhaps for the lady's personal maid.

The two types of solar heating systems are active solar heating systems, which use pumps and fans to circulate air or fluid, and passive solar heating systems, which rely on building design and materials to capture and store heat from the sun.
Passive solar heating systems harness solar energy through the design and orientation of a building's windows, walls, and materials to maximize heat absorption. Active solar heating systems use solar collectors, such as solar panels or thermal collectors, to capture solar radiation and convert it into heat for space heating or hot water.
With south-facing glass, passive solar heat can be used in heating any home or building.

Advantages of solar heating for swimming pools include lower energy costs, as it utilizes free sunlight, and minimal environmental impact due to its renewable nature. Additionally, solar heating systems can extend the swimming season, making pools more enjoyable year-round. However, disadvantages include high initial installation costs and dependence on sunny weather, which can limit efficiency in cloudy or colder climates. Maintenance can also be more complex compared to traditional heating systems.
